WASHER FAILS TO FILL WITH WATER IN AUTOMATIC - continued.Step 3.Check AUTO/MANUAL switch position.a.Set MASTER switch to OFF.b.Set AUTO/MANUAL switch to AUTO.c.Set MASTER switch to ON.d.If washer fails to fill with water in automatic, set MASTER switch to OFF and notifyunit maintenance.11.WASHER FAILS TO FILL WITH WATER IN MANUAL.Step 1.Check to see if nonmetallic hose between washer and water heater is connected.a.Set MASTER switch to OFF.b.Connect nonmetallic hose between washer and water heater.c.Set MASTER switch to ON.Step 2.Check nonmetallic hose between washer and water heater for clogged condition.a.Set MASTER switch to OFF.b.Disconnect nonmetallic hose.c.Inspect nonmetallic hose for clogged condition.d.Connect nonmetallic hose.e.Set MASTER switch to ON.Step 3.Check AUTO/MANUAL switch position.a.Set MASTER switch to OFF.b.Set AUTO/MANUAL switch to MANUAL.c.Set MASTER switch to ON.3-11
